Ok i didn t explained it really well here s it :MixX wrote:I don´t quite get this, unless the one-turner is stopped or fails somehow, there is no way to get better than a draw before over-time.neverdodge wrote:Don t stall for 8 turn, score faster, say 3 or 4 turns. Then play good defense and either stop the offence or pressure him so he score in 2 turns, you ll have 3 or 4 turn to reply. If you suceed you won the half
What bother me is that a lot of people complain about 1 turner, stop stalling for 8 turns and you don t ha ve to care about them
You receive, score before turn 8 letting him 2 or 3 tunr to score. HE ll prolly not use his 1 turner as he don t really nned it. Then play good defense and stop him (or even better counter him) then 2nd half the score is 1-0 yet, he receive, he score, you receive you score on turn 8.
That s what i mean when i say stop stalling 8 turn then complain about of 1 turner, instead give yourself a chance to defend against a standard offense

Hey we did our best to limit OTS in the PBBL rules without completely eliminating it.
For example this player would not be able to have more than MA 10 with PBBL. (so he'd normally have to be on the line to do the LOS which opens him up more to Blitzes and Perfect Defense) and require him to usually GFI 3 times to get the OTS barring a Quick Snap.
